Nuggets Triumph Over Celtics, Honor Coach Moe

The Denver Nuggets secured a victory over the Boston Celtics, winning 103-84. Nikola Jokic led with 30 points and 12 rebounds, despite a challenging shooting night. Jamal Murray exited early due to illness, but Tim Hardaway Jr. stepped up with 14 points. Jaylen Brown returned for Boston with 23 points, while Derrick White, a Colorado native, scored 20. The Nuggets took control with an 11-0 run in the third quarter and maintained a 17-point lead in the fourth. Denver improves to third in the West after a strong performance, honoring late coach Doug Moe. The Celtics host Brooklyn on Friday, while the Nuggets face Oklahoma City.
